What are Peptides?
Peptides are short chains of amino acids that play a crucial role in biological processes. They help regulate your body’s functions and can offer numerous health benefits. Peptides are becoming increasingly popular in the health and wellness industry due to their healing and anti-aging properties.
How do Peptides Work?
Peptides create a signaling process in the body that triggers a range of functions. Depending on the type of peptide, it can help with muscle growth, healing, recovery and even weight loss. They can also aid in protein synthesis and can improve overall skin elasticity. Peptides have the ability to optimize the processes in your body, resulting in an array of benefits. How to Use Peptides
Peptides can be taken orally, injected or applied topically depending on the desired effect. Your dosage and frequency will depend on the type of peptide and your overall health goals. It’s important to consult with a healthcare professional to determine the best approach for your individual needs. Most peptides can be purchased online, but it’s crucial to ensure that you are purchasing quality peptides from a reputable source.
Precautions
Peptides are generally safe, but there are some precautions to consider. It’s important to be aware of potential side effects, including headache, nausea and fatigue. Additionally, those with pre-existing medical conditions should consult with a healthcare professional before taking any form of peptide. As with any supplement, it’s crucial to purchase quality peptides from a reputable source.
